Hi All,

I have a Mac with a couple of PC's at home, networked together via a router.

Now with my Windows 2000 box I can connect my Mac to the share by going to the Connect to Server and typing smb://...............

I can't seem to do it with my Windows ME or Windows XP box.

Is there anyway to share just a folder with the 2 OS's mentioned above? Even just to do simple drag & drop of files?

Any help is greatly appreciated!

I haven't had any problems with XP, but usually I'll have to use the IP address instead of typing in the computer name -- Windows 98 I have had extensive problems with -- I can't get it to even connect to win2k or xp boxes.

Also, Jaguar and Panther have infinitely better smb implementations, and you would probably have better luck with those versions of OS X.
